Leg vein disease, or chronic venous insufficiency (CVI), occurs when the blood in the veins doesn't flow back to the heart but flows backward instead (referred to as reflux) when a diseased vein is left untreated. Depending on the severity of the disease this can cause symptoms such as spider veins, varicose veins, discoloration, swelling, heaviness, raised veins, and leg ulcers.
Vein disease can affect anyone, regardless of age, gender, or race. More than 190 million people have CVI or varicose veins globally.2 In the United States, more than 30 million people suffer from varicose veins or CVI, yet the majority remain undiagnosed and untreated.*1

Healthy veins in the legs have valves that allow blood to flow in the direction of the heart. Vein disease develops when the valves stop working properly and cause blood to flow backward and pool in the lower leg veins, which is known as venous reflux.2

Leg vein disease treatments work by closing diseased veins and rerouting the blood to nearby healthy veins. The veins can be closed using thermal energy (heat) or by using a medical adhesive or foam, without heat. Learn more about Medtronic treatment options.
Possible complications of the VenaSeal procedure may include allergic reaction, inflammation, phlebitis, deep vein thrombosis, and/or pulmonary embolism. Possible complications of the ClosureFast procedure may include nerve injury, hematoma, phlebitis, thrombosis, and/or pulmonary embolism. Recovery should be discussed with your doctor, but most leg vein disease treatments are outpatient procedures where you go home the same day. The VenaSeal procedure is designed for patient comfort and reduced recovery time. Many patients return to normal activity immediately after the procedure. Your doctor can help you determine when you can return to normal activity. Patients treated with the ClosureFast procedure may resume normal activity more quickly than patients who undergo surgical vein stripping or laser ablation. With the ClosureFast procedure, the average patient typically resumes normal activity within a few days.10
